Health Improvements You Might Notice
Smokers who completely switch to vaping have reported measurable gains in vascular health. A study commissioned by the British Heart Foundation found that within just one month of switching, vascular function improved by about 1.5 percentage points—translating into a potential 13% reduction in cardiovascular events like heart attacks dundee.ac.uk . Meanwhile, research using data from the PATH study in the US revealed that exclusive vapers experienced significant reductions in wheezing symptoms compared to those who continued smoking or used both products eurekalert.org .

Behavioral Support and Harm Reduction
When it comes to quitting smoking, vaping can serve as a unique harm reduction tool. Qualitative research from the Harm Reduction Journal highlights how e-cigarettes provide not only nicotine substitution but also fulfill physical and social rituals of smoking—helping some individuals maintain long-term abstinence where previous quit attempts failed harmreductionjournal.biomedcentral.com . Furthermore, evidence indicates that vaping may aid cessation more effectively than traditional nicotine replacement therapies, helping more people successfully quit en.wikipedia.org .
Transition with Awareness and Support
While these benefits are encouraging, it is important to acknowledge that vaping is not risk-free. Misperceptions about vaping's safety persist—particularly among young adults—and can deter smokers from making the switch. A study led by the University of Bristol found that those who recognized vaping as less harmful were more likely to transition, compared to many who mistakenly believed it was as harmful or worse bristol.ac.uk . Clear, evidence-based communication is essential.

Environmental Impact of Switching to Vaping
Switching from smoking to vaping offers significant environmental benefits. Traditional cigarettes contribute heavily to pollution, with trillions of cigarette butts littered annually. These butts are composed mostly of cellulose acetate, a type of plastic that takes years to decompose. In contrast, vaping devices do not produce such waste, mitigating the environmental footprint significantly.
Furthermore, cigarette production involves vast deforestation. According to data from the World Health Organization, over 11.4 million acres of forest are destroyed annually to facilitate tobacco cultivation and curing. Vaping products, however, do not require such extensive agricultural resources. This transition from smoking to vaping could help preserve vital ecosystems, which are currently being depleted by deforestation associated with tobacco farming.
The reduction of pollution isn't limited to land. Oceans are also significantly affected by cigarette waste. Reports by Ocean Conservancy show that cigarette butts are the most common form of ocean debris in coastal cleanups. By shifting to vaping, smokers can greatly reduce the amount of cigarette waste that ends up in the marine environment, protecting aquatic life and preserving water quality.
From a broader perspective, the production process of conventional cigarettes results in high levels of carbon emissions. A study published in the journal Science of The Total Environment estimates that global cigarette production contributes to nearly 84 million tons of CO2 emissions each year. In comparison, the more compact and less resource-intensive manufacturing process of vaping devices results in a smaller environmental burden.

Holistic Lifestyle Improvements and Behavior Change
Moving beyond environmental considerations, many individuals who transition from traditional smoking to vaping experience a broader shift in their lifestyle and habits. For example, research from the University of Washington demonstrated that people who switched to vaping by age 39 showed notable enhancements in physical activity and social engagement compared to those who continued smoking. These findings suggest that vapers may find themselves more integrated into environments supportive of healthier living—an outcome that aligns closely with broader wellness goals rather than the direct chemical effects of nicotine reduction UW News (2022) washington.edu .
Similarly, longitudinal data monitoring respiratory health reveal that individuals who completely switch to e-cigarettes experience a meaningful resolution of wheezing. In contrast, those who engage in dual use—continuing to smoke while also vaping—see no such improvements and may even encounter worsened symptoms. This supports the conclusion that a full switch, not partial dual use, brings measurable respiratory benefits EurekAlert! (2024) eurekalert.org .
For those managing chronic illnesses such as COPD, asthma, or coronary artery disease, vaping may offer a viable harm-reduction route. A pilot randomized controlled trial found that while reductions in cigarette use were seen in both vaping and nicotine replacement therapy (NRT) groups, the vaping group showed a significant decline in symptom severity—specifically a six-point reduction in COPD Assessment Test scores at six months—highlighting vaping as an acceptable and potentially effective alternative for patients struggling to quit smoking through conventional methods PubMed (2025) p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ov .

Research shows e-cigarette aerosol contains fewer toxicants than traditional tobacco smoke, and short‐term improvements such as better vascular function have been observed within a month of switching—potentially lowering cardiovascular risk in the process ( University of Dundee study )
That said, vaping is not without risk. Children exposed to secondhand vapor still absorb nicotine—albeit markedly less than from cigarette smoke, with roughly 84% lower absorption reported—highlighting a reduction in passive exposure but not complete elimination ( JAMA Network Open ). Dual use—continuing to smoke while vaping—can actually worsen respiratory health and may increase lung cancer risk, underscoring the importance of complete transition if opting for e-cigarettes ( UW–Madison summary ).
For individuals considering a switch as part of a smoking cessation strategy, it's vital to proceed mindfully. While some studies suggest vaping may be more effective than traditional nicotine replacement therapies, it's not FDA-approved for quitting and carries its own health uncertainties ( public health review ). A prudent approach combines a well-structured quit plan, consultation with a healthcare provider, and use of FDA-approved medications and counseling alongside or instead of vaping.
